ipq806x: add support for Nokia Airscale AC400i

Hardware
--------

SoC:    Qualcomm IPQ8065
RAM:    512 MB DDR3
Flash:  256 MB NAND (Macronix MX30UF2G18AC) (split into 2x128MB)
        4 MB SPI-NOR (Macronix MX25U3235F)
WLAN:   Qualcomm Atheros QCA9984 - 2.4Ghz
        Qualcomm Atheros QCA9984 - 5Ghz
ETH:    eth0 - POE (100Mbps in U-Boot, 1000Mbps in OpenWrt)
        eth1 - (1000Mbps in both)
        Auto-negotiation broken on both.
USB:    USB 2.0
LED:    5G, 2.4G, ETH1, ETH2, CTRL, PWR (All support green and red)
BTN:    Reset
Other:  SD card slot (non-functional)
Serial: 115200bps, near the Ethernet transformers, labeled 9X.
        Connections from the arrow to the 9X text:
[NC] - [TXD] - [GND] - [RXD] - [NC]

Installation
------------

0. Connect to the device
Plug your computer into LAN2 (1000Mbps connection required).
If you use the LAN1/POE port, set your computer to force a 100Mbps link.

Connect to the device via TTL (Serial) 115200n8.
Locate the header (or solder pads) labeled 9X,
near the Ethernet jacks/transformers.
There should be an arrow on the other side of the header marking.
The connections should go like this:
(from the arrow to the 9X text): NC - TXD - GND - RXD - NC

1. Prepare for installation
While the AP is powering up, interrupt the startup process.
MAKE SURE TO CHECK YOUR CURRENT PARTITION!

If you see: "Current Partition is : partB" or
"Need to switch partition from partA to partB",
you have to force the device into partA mode, before continuing.
This can be done by changing the PKRstCnt to 5 and resetting the device.

setenv PKRstCnt 5
saveenv
reset

After you interrupt the startup process again,
you should see: Need to switch partition from partB to partA

You can now continue to the next step.

If you see: "Current Partition is : partA",
you can continue to the next step.

2. Prevent partition switching.
To prevent the device from switching partitions,
we are going to modify the startup command.
set bootcmd "setenv PKRstCnt 0; saveenv; bootipq"
setenv

3. First boot
Now, we have to boot the OpenWrt intifs.
The easiest way to do this is by using Tiny PXE.
You can also use the normal U-Boot tftp method.

Run "bootp" this will get an IP from the DHCP server
and possibly the firmware image.
If it doesn't download the firmware image, run "tftpboot".

Now run "bootm" to run the image.

You might see:
"ERROR: new format image overwritten - must RESET the board to recover"
this means that the image you are trying to load is too big.
Use a smaller image for the initial boot.

4. Install OpenWrt from initfs
Once you are booted into OpenWrt,
transfer the OpenWrt upgrade image and
use sysupgrade to install OpenWrt to the device.

13 months agoramips: add support for TP-Link Archer AX23 v1
David Bauer [Tue, 14 Mar 2023 01:06:40 +0000 (02:06 +0100)]
ramips: add support for TP-Link Archer AX23 v1

Hardware
--------
CPU:    MediaTek MT7621 DAT
RAM:    128MB DDR3 (integrated)
FLASH:  16MB SPI-NOR ()
WiFi:   MediaTek MT7905 + MT7975 (2.4 / 5 DBDC) 802.11ax
SERIAL: 115200 8N1
        LEDs - (3V3 - GND - RX - TX) - ETH ports

Installation
------------

Upload the factory image using the Web-UI.

Web-Recovery
------------

The router supports a HTTP recovery mode by holding the reset-button
when powering on. The interface is reachable at 192.168.0.1 and supports
installation using the factory image.

13 months agobuild: disable automake dependency tracking
Michael Pratt [Thu, 25 Aug 2022 02:32:13 +0000 (22:32 -0400)]
build: disable automake dependency tracking

Recent versions of Automake
have changed dependency tracking significantly
(reference commit below)
causing breakage in some package builds
when using newer Automake with packages that need autoreconf
that were bootstrapped with an old version of Automake.

Those changes cause a great inconsistency between packages over time
where some packages may or may not use this feature,
and may or may not update the .ac and .am files
to work with the new methods.
This problem might exist in many packages
where autoreconf is not currently required,
but would cause build failure if autoreconf is used.

Fortunately, this feature is practically useless
for the purposes of Openwrt and the average developer,
so we can disable it.

GNU Automake manual states in part:

  "Because dependencies are only computed as a side-effect of compilation...
   no dependency information exists the first time a package is built...
   dependency tracking is completely useless for one-time builds..."

A nice side-effect is that build times are slightly faster.

13 months agomvebu: add support for Fortinet FortiGate 50E
INAGAKI Hiroshi [Wed, 8 Mar 2023 12:54:14 +0000 (21:54 +0900)]
mvebu: add support for Fortinet FortiGate 50E

Fortinet FortiGate 50E (FG-50E) is a UTM, based on Armada 385 (88F6820).

Specification:

- SoC          : Marvell Armada 385 88F6820
- RAM          : DDR3 2 GiB (4x Micron MT41K512M8DA-107, "D9SGQ")
- Flash        : SPI-NOR 128 MiB (Macronix MX66L1G45GMI-10G)
- Ethernet     : 7x 10/100/1000 Mbps
  - LAN 1-5    : Marvell 88E6176
  - WAN 1, 2   : Marvell 88E1512 (2x)
- LEDs/Keys    : 18x/1x
- UART         : "CONSOLE" port (RJ-45, RS-232C level)
  - port       : ttyS0
  - settings   : 9600bps 8n1
  - assignment : 1:NC , 2:NC , 3:TXD, 4:GND,
                 5:GND, 6:RXD, 7:NC , 8:NC
  - note       : compatible with Cisco console cable
- HW Monitoring: nuvoTon NCT7802Y
- Power        : 12 VDC, 2 A
  - plug       : Molex 5557-02R

Flash instruction using initramfs image:

1. Power on FG-50E and interrupt to show bootmenu
2. Call "[R]: Review TFTP parameters.", check TFTP parameters and
   connect computer to "Image download port" in the parameters
3. Prepare TFTP server with the parameters obtained above
4. Rename OpenWrt initramfs image to "image.out" and put to TFTP
   directory
5. Call "[T]: Initiate TFTP firmware transfer." to download initramfs
   image from TFTP server
6. Type "r" key when the following message is showed, to boot initramfs
   image without flashing to spi-nor flash

   "Save as Default firmware/Backup firmware/Run image without saving:[D/B/R]?"

7. On initramfs image, backup mtd if needed

   minimum:

   - "firmware-info"
   - "kernel"
   - "rootfs"

7. On initramfs image, upload sysupgrade image to the device and perform
   sysupgrade
8. Wait ~200 seconds to complete flashing and rebooting.
   If the device is booted with stock firmware, login to bootmenu and
   call "[B]: Boot with backup firmware and set as default." to set the
   first OS image as default and boot it.

Notes:

- All "SPEED" LEDs(Green/Amber) of LAN and 1000M "SPEED" LEDs(Green) of
  WAN1/2 are connected to GPIO expander. There is no way to indicate
  link speed of networking device on Linux Kernel/OpenWrt, so those LEDs
  cannot be handled like stock firmware.
  On OpenWrt, use netdev(link) trigger instead.

- Both colors of Bi-color LEDs on the front panel cannot be turned on at
  the same time.

- "PWR" and "Logo" LEDs are connected to power source directly.

- The following partitions are added for OpenWrt.
  These partitions are contained in "uboot" partition (0x0-0x1fffff) on
  stock firmware.

  - "firmware-info"
  - "dtb"
  - "u-boot-env"
  - "board-info"

Image header for bootmenu tftp:

  0x0 - 0xf  : ?
 0x10 - 0x2f : Image Name
 0x30 - 0x17f: ?
0x180 - 0x183: Kernel Offset*
0x184 - 0x187: Kernel Length*
0x188 - 0x18b: RootFS Offset (ext2)*
0x18c - 0x18f: RootFS Length (ext2)*
0x190 - 0x193: DTB Offset
0x194 - 0x197: DTB Length
0x198 - 0x19b: Data Offset (jffs2)
0x19c - 0x19f: Data Length (jffs2)
0x1a0 - 0x1ff: ?

*: required for initramfs image

MAC addresses:

(eth0): 70:4C:A5:xx:xx:7C (board-info, 0xd880 (hex))
WAN 1 : 70:4C:A5:xx:xx:7D
WAN 2 : 70:4C:A5:xx:xx:7E
LAN 1 : 70:4C:A5:xx:xx:7F
LAN 2 : 70:4C:A5:xx:xx:80
LAN 3 : 70:4C:A5:xx:xx:81
LAN 4 : 70:4C:A5:xx:xx:82
LAN 5 : 70:4C:A5:xx:xx:83

13 months agompc85xx: add support for Watchguard Firebox T10
David Bauer [Sat, 18 Feb 2023 01:06:54 +0000 (02:06 +0100)]
mpc85xx: add support for Watchguard Firebox T10

Hardware
--------
SoC:    Freescale P1010
RAM:    512MB
FLASH:  1 MB SPI-NOR
        512 MB NAND
ETH:    3x Gigabite Ethernet (Atheros AR8033)
SERIAL: Cisco RJ-45 (115200 8N1)
RTC:    Battery-Backed RTC (I2C)

Installation
------------

1. Patch U-Boot by dumping the content of the SPI-Flash using a SPI
   programmer. The SHA1 hash for the U-Boot password is currently
   unknown.

   A tool for patching U-Boot is available at
   https://github.com/blocktrron/t10-uboot-patcher/

   You can also patch the unknown password yourself. The SHA1 hash is
   E597301A1D89FF3F6D318DBF4DBA0A5ABC5ECBEA

2. Interrupt the bootmenu by pressing CTRL+C. A password prompt appears.
   The patched password is '1234' (without quotation marks)

3. Download the OpenWrt initramfs image. Copy it to a TFTP server
   reachable at 10.0.1.13/24 and rename it to uImage.

4. Connect the TFTP server to ethernet port 0 of the Watchguard T10.

5. Download and boot the initramfs image by entering "tftpboot; bootm;"
   in U-Boot.

6. After OpenWrt booted, create a UBI volume on the old data partition.
   The "ubi" mtd partition should be mtd7, check this using

   $ cat /proc/mtd

   Create a UBI partition by executing

   $ ubiformat /dev/mtd7 -y

7. Increase the loadable kernel-size of U-Boot by executing

   $ fw_setenv SysAKernSize 800000

8. Transfer the OpenWrt sysupgrade image to the Watchguard T10 using
   scp. Install the image by using sysupgrade:

   $ sysupgrade -n <path-to-sysupgrade>

   Note: The LAN ports of the T10 are 1 & 2 while 0 is WAN. You might
   have to change the ethernet-port.

9. OpenWrt should now boot from the internal NAND. Enjoy.

13 months agoopenssl: fix sysupgrade failure with devcrypto
Eneas U de Queiroz [Mon, 6 Mar 2023 14:58:56 +0000 (11:58 -0300)]
openssl: fix sysupgrade failure with devcrypto

The bump to 3.0.8 inadvertently removed patches that are needed here,
but were not adopted upstream.  The most important one changes the
default value of the DIGESTS setting from ALL to NONE.  The absence of
this patch causes a sysupgrade failure while the engine is in use with
digests enabled.  When this happens, the system fails to boot with a
kernel panic.

Also, explicitly set DIGESTS to NONE in the provided config file, and
change the default ciphers setting to disable ECB, which has been
recommended for a long time and may cause trouble with some apps.

The config file change by itself is not enough because the config file
may be preserved during sysupgrade.

For people affected by this bug:

You can either:
1. remove, the libopenssl-devcrypto package
2. disable the engine in /etc/config/openssl;
3. change /etc/ssl/engines.cnf.d/devcrypto.cnf to set DIGESTS=NONE;
4. update libopenssl-devcrypto to >=3.0.8-3

However, after doing any of the above, **you must reboot the device
before running sysupgrade** to ensure no running application is using
the engine.  Running `/etc/init.d/openssl restart` is not enough.

13 months agoRemove ccache wrappers
Paul Fertser [Fri, 20 Jan 2023 15:25:13 +0000 (18:25 +0300)]
Remove ccache wrappers

These wrappers are not needed as CC doesn't need to be a single word.

a53b084e497a9f1629a2caada833ebe14a6838b7 which introduced the wrappers
doesn't explain why they were really needed and why only for the target
and not for the host.

Moreover, name of the wrappers breaks a ccache assumption: since
v4.0-3-g6a92b4cd3a67 it has special handling for "chained" invocation
such as "ccache ccache gcc" where it skips all the "ccache*" names in
the middle and proceeds to run as if it was started as "ccache
gcc"[1][2].

This becomes important when a build system sees ccache in the PATH and
automatically enables it by prepending to CC. An example of such a
system would be autosetup as used by jimtcl. With the wrappers it breaks
as the command line ends up being just "ccache -Os..." because
"ccache_cc" gets skipped as it starts with "ccache".
